The fundamental importance of legally compliant retention periods

Implementing access control systems is a necessity for many companies, to ensure the security of people, assets and sensitive data. Whether it concerns protecting server rooms, research and development labs or production facilities, collecting access data is an integral part of this protection strategy. But data collection comes with the obligation to comply with strict data protection requirements. The General Data Protection Regulation (GDPR) and the Federal Data Protection Act (BDSG) form the legal framework governing the processing of personal data. A central pillar of this legislation is the principle of storage limitation under Article 5(1)(e) GDPR, which states that personal data may only be stored for as long as necessary for the purposes for which it is processed.

Failing to observe these requirements can have far-reaching consequences. Besides substantial fines, which can amount to up to €20 million or 4% of a company's global annual turnover, reputational damage and loss of trust among employees and customers are also at stake. It is therefore not enough merely to install an access control system; rather, a comprehensive concept must exist for the entire lifecycle of the collected data, one that precisely defines retention periods in particular. This requires a detailed analysis of the respective data types, their processing purposes, and the resulting statutory or operational need for their storage. Forward-looking, legally compliant planning is therefore not only a legal obligation but also a decisive factor for the company's long-term security and integrity.

Setting retention periods for data from access control systems rests on several legal pillars. At the centre is the GDPR, in particular the already-mentioned Article 5(1)(e), which enshrines the principle of storage limitation. In addition, Article 17 GDPR, the "right to erasure" (right to be forgotten), is of great importance. This right allows data subjects to request the deletion of their data where it is no longer necessary for the original purposes or where no other legal basis for storage exists.

The BDSG elaborates on and supplements the GDPR at the national level. For employee data, § 26 BDSG is particularly relevant, governing the processing of personal data within the employment relationship. Here too, the principle of necessity and purpose limitation applies. However, there are no blanket, fixed retention periods that apply equally to all access control data. Rather, companies must take a differentiated approach that takes into account the respective processing purpose of the data. For example, log data used solely for hazard prevention or investigating security incidents can generally only be stored for a very short period, often only a few days to weeks. Data used for time-and-attendance recording or to meet other statutory record-keeping obligations (e.g. under occupational safety law), on the other hand, may require longer periods, but must be clearly separated from pure access data and marked accordingly. The challenge lies in precisely identifying these different requirements and translating them into a coherent deletion concept.

Differentiating data types and their specific retention periods

To develop a legally compliant deletion concept, precise classification of the data collected by access control systems is essential. Not all data serves the same purpose or has the same relevance for security or other operational processes. A rough distinction can be made as follows:

  • Access event data: This is the core information about access events that have occurred (who, when, where). Its main purpose is documenting movements for hazard prevention and investigating security incidents. The shortest retention periods generally apply to this data, often only 72 hours up to a maximum of a few weeks, unless a specific security incident requires longer storage for investigative purposes.
  • Failed-attempt data: Logs of denied access attempts are important for detecting and analysing unauthorised access attempts. Short retention periods are appropriate here too, since the relevance of this data declines quickly.
  • Personal master data: This includes names, employee numbers, and permission profiles. This data is essential to operating the system. It is generally deleted once the person has left the company or no longer needs access authorisation. Employment-law or tax-law retention periods must also be observed here, though these do not directly concern the access events themselves.
  • Video data from surveillance: Where access control systems are coupled with video surveillance, separate, often even shorter, retention periods apply to the video data. The German Data Protection Conference (DSK) generally recommends a maximum retention period of 72 hours for video surveillance data, unless there is a specific reason for longer storage.

The challenge lies in implementing these different periods technically and ensuring that data is not stored for longer than absolutely necessary. Detailed documentation of the respective data types, their purposes, and the resulting retention periods is crucial here and must be reviewed regularly.

Developing a comprehensive deletion concept for access control systems

Creating a deletion concept for access control systems is a multi-stage process that requires interdisciplinary collaboration. It is not solely a task for the IT department, but must integrate the perspectives of data protection, the legal department, HR, and management. A structured approach secures legal compliance and acceptance within the company.

  1. As-is survey and data analysis: First, all data types collected in the access control system must be identified. The exact processing purpose must be defined for each data type (e.g. theft prevention, time-and-attendance recording, proof of working hours, investigation of offences).
  2. Legal assessment: Based on the purposes, a legal review determines which statutory or contractual retention obligations exist and which retention periods follow from the GDPR and the BDSG. The principles of data minimisation and storage limitation must always be observed here.
  3. Defining retention periods: A specific retention period is set for each data type. This should be as short as possible but as long as necessary to fulfil the defined purpose. A detailed justification for each period is essential.
  4. Technical implementation: The concept must describe how deletion is technically realised. This can be done through automated processes within the system or through manual procedures. Being able to prove deletion took place is important.
  5. Documentation: The entire deletion concept, including the as-is survey, the legal assessment, the defined periods, and the technical implementation, must be comprehensively documented. This documentation serves as proof of legal compliance to supervisory authorities.
  6. Training and awareness: Employees who work with the access control system and have access to the data must be trained regularly and made aware of the importance of the retention periods.

This process requires expertise and experience, to take all relevant aspects into account and produce a workable, legally compliant concept.

Technical implementation and integration of retention periods into system landscapes

After conceptually working out the retention periods, the focus shifts to technical implementation. A modern access control system should offer the ability to manage the defined retention periods automatically. This minimises manual sources of error and ensures consistent compliance with the requirements. Integration into the existing IT infrastructure is a critical success factor here.

  • Automated deletion mechanisms: Ideally, the access control system has built-in functions that enable time-controlled, irrevocable deletion of data. This concerns both log data and personal master data, as soon as permissions expire or a person leaves the company.
  • Database management: The underlying databases must be configured to efficiently support the deletion processes. This also includes regularly checking database integrity and ensuring that deleted data does not remain in backups for longer than necessary. Clear retention periods must also be defined for backups, based on the primary system.
  • Interfaces and integration: Where access control data is exchanged with other systems (e.g. time recording, HR management), the deletion concepts must be synchronised across all systems involved. It must be ensured that data deleted in the access control system is not improperly retained in a linked system.
  • Audit trails and logging: The performance of deletion operations should itself be logged, to ensure legal compliance can be proven. These audit trails are essential for internal reviews and in the event of requests from supervisory authorities.

Challenges and common mistakes when planning retention periods

Despite clear legal requirements and the available technical options, challenges and mistakes repeatedly arise when planning and implementing retention periods for access control systems. These can have far-reaching consequences and jeopardise the legal compliance of the entire system.

  • Excessive storage: One of the most common mistakes is storing data beyond the period actually required. Often, out of an exaggerated sense of security need or a lack of knowledge of the legal requirements, data is kept "just in case" for longer. This directly violates the GDPR's principle of storage limitation.
  • Lack of purpose limitation: Data is collected without clearly defining the exact purpose of its storage. Without a precise determination of purpose, however, it is impossible to set an appropriate retention period.
  • Inconsistent application: In larger organisations or when using different systems, inconsistent deletion practices can arise. This leads to uneven data handling and makes it harder to demonstrate legal compliance.
  • Missing documentation: Another problem is inadequate or missing documentation of the deletion concept. Without a written record of the periods, justifications and technical implementations, it is nearly impossible to prove compliance with data protection requirements during an audit.
  • Inadequate technical implementation: Manual deletion processes are error-prone and resource-intensive. If automated deletion mechanisms are missing or misconfigured, data remains stored for longer than permitted.
  • Neglect of backups: It is often forgotten that data contained in backups is also subject to the retention periods. A comprehensive deletion concept must therefore also take the backup strategy and its retention periods into account.
  • Manufacturer dependency: Systems that do not offer flexible retention periods or export options can push companies into manufacturer dependency and make legally compliant implementation harder.

These mistakes show that careful, independent planning is essential, to master the complexity of the subject matter and minimise risk.

Continuous review and adjustment of the deletion concept

Once created, a deletion concept is not a static document but must be understood as a living instrument that requires continuous review and adjustment. The legal framework, particularly in the field of data protection, is constantly evolving. New court rulings, recommendations from data protection supervisory authorities, or changes in technical standards can make adjusting existing concepts necessary. For example, the recommendations of the Data Protection Conference (DSK) on the retention period for video data can change, which would have direct implications for coupled access control systems.

In addition, a company's internal requirements may also change. An expansion of business areas, the introduction of new processes, or the restructuring of departments can mean that data is processed for new purposes or that existing purposes no longer apply. Such changes must be promptly reflected in the deletion concept, to ensure ongoing legal compliance. Regular internal audits and the involvement of the data protection officer are essential here. Must backup data from access control systems also be deleted?

Yes, absolutely. The deletion concept must also take into account data contained in backups. It must be ensured that deleted data does not remain in backups for longer than necessary for restoration purposes. This requires careful planning of the backup strategy and its retention periods, which must be synchronised with those of the primary system. Deletion on the active system alone is not sufficient.

How long may access data be stored under the GDPR?

The GDPR does not prescribe fixed periods, but requires that data only be stored for as long as necessary for the original purpose (storage limitation, Art. 5(1)(e)). For purely security purposes, this is often only a few days to weeks, and in exceptional cases up to six months. Longer periods require a specific legal justification, for example for time-and-attendance recording.

What is a deletion concept for access control systems?

A deletion concept is a detailed plan that sets out which data from access control systems is deleted when, how and why. It covers identifying data types, defining retention periods based on legal requirements and purposes, the technical implementation of deletion, and documenting the entire process.

What role does the data protection officer play in planning retention periods?

The data protection officer (DPO) plays a central role in planning retention periods. They advise the company on data protection requirements, review the appropriateness of proposed retention periods, and support the creation of the necessary documentation to ensure legal compliance.

Can access data be used for time-and-attendance recording?

Yes, under certain conditions access data can also be used for time-and-attendance recording. However, this requires a clear determination of purpose, transparent information for the individuals concerned, and often longer retention periods that comply with employment-law requirements. It is important to clearly separate this data from pure security data and to define separate retention periods.
